The U.S. Department of Justice, Office of the Pardon Attorney intends to award a sole source purchase order to DocketScope, Inc. Point of contact is dante.lewis@usdoj.gov. The proposed purchase order is a subscription whose primary function is to improve the productivity of those users by automating previously manual and time-consuming tasks. Users can focus on higher value analysis while DocketScope prepares, stages, captures, organizes, and pre-analyzes data for patterns, trends, content, and duplicate information and drives the workflow to ensure that theissues raised in ALL comments are considered and evaluated . The requirement is intended as sole source contract because Docketscope platform closely conforms to the needs of the PARDON attorney rulemaking policy tools and development.
The sole source award will be made under the authority of 41 U.S.C. 253 © (1) as implemented by FAR 6.302-1, Only One Responsible Source and No Other Supplies and Services will Satisfy Agency Requirements. Justification for the determination is attached. The following FAR Part 12 provisions and clauses are applicable to this acquisition: 52.12- 4 (Feb 2007) Contract Terms and Conditions-Commercial Items and 52.212-5 (Apr 2008) Contract Terms and Conditions Required to Implement Statues or Executive Orders-Commercial Items. The full text provisions and clauses may be accessed electronically at this internet address – www.acqusiition.gov/fas. The North American Industry Classification System (NAICS) is 541511.
This notice of intent is not a request for competitive quotation. A Request for Quotation (RFQ) is not available. This is not an RFQ. Any source capable of providing the supplies and is interested in submitting a capabilities statement may do so electronically to dante.lewis@usdoj.gov.
